eBay Tries to Mix Up the Balance
Mercury News EBay reported quarterly earnings Wednesday that met Wall Street’s expectations, but warned that the mix of items for sale in online auctions vs. online stores hosted by eBay was out of balance and needed to be fixed. Will Skype Ever Be Able to Make Money
Networking Pipeline Two developments in the last day show why Skype can’t make a profit. First, in an eBay earnings conference call, eBay execs clearly were trying to hide Skype’s real performance.
